Brick Hardscaping in West Hartford, CT
Brick hardscaping services encompass the design, installation, and repair of durable outdoor features built from brick materials. These projects often include patios, walkways, driveways, retaining walls, and garden borders, providing both functional and aesthetic enhancements to residential properties. Homeowners typically seek these services to create attractive, long-lasting outdoor spaces that improve curb appeal and increase property value, while also ensuring structural stability for features like retaining walls or steps.
Before requesting brick hardscaping,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including material options, design possibilities, and the overall durability of the finished project. It’s helpful to consider existing landscape elements, drainage requirements, and how the new features will integrate with the property's overall style. Clear communication about budget expectations and desired outcomes can also ensure that the project aligns with the property owner’s vision for their outdoor space.

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for patios, walkways, retaining walls, and garden borders to enhance outdoor spaces.
How durable is brick for outdoor use? Brick is a durable material that withstands weather conditions and regular use when properly installed.
Are brick hardscaping features easy to maintain? Yes, brick features typically require minimal maintenance, such as cleaning and occasional repointing of mortar joints.
Can brick hardscaping match existing landscape styles? Brick can be customized in color and pattern to complement various landscape aesthetics and property designs.
